What is Hassantuk?

The United Arab Emirates Civil Defense stresses upon security of all people within homes and offices alike. Overlooked by the Ministry of Interior, the UAE Civil Defence pays specific heed to timely response towards fires and emergencies. 

As a response to emergencies and fires, it is particularly crucial to ensure the safety and security of its people, the Injazat Data System, along with the Etisalat, came up with Hassantuk. 

The program is designed to ensure each building constructed within the UAE has proper, fully functional, and state-of-the-art alarm systems within buildings. To put it in simplified words, Hassantuk is a system designed by UAE Civil Defense to ensure the safety of all people by providing quick intervention in case of any fire related emergencies. 

 The system is designed to provide timely automated alerts to the Civil defense department anytime a fire alarm, a smoke detector, or any emergency alarm goes off. Since the program is for protecting civil rights, it is mandatory upon every property owner to install it.

Why did Hassantuk come into place?

Fires and smoke incidents are some of the most common ways of deaths worldwide in a typical household. Apart from the loss of human lives, these fires cause significant financial damage along with crippling a property. 

This causes a significant strain on people both emotionally and financially while impacting the Government’s economy. Therefore, to mitigate such risks, it was in 2018 that the UAE Civil Defense came up with the two strategic partnerships. The program that gave way to these partnerships emerged as Hassantuk. 

These partnerships were formed with specialized organizations with the main aim of providing support to monitor and fire and life safety systems within every establishment present in the UAE.

An alliance with the Intelligent Command and Control Solution gave way to Hassantuk Building. This strategic program covered commercial buildings and tower blocks and was signed with Injazat Data Systems. 

The second agreement was signed with Etisalat. This one was dedicated to private home safety. The Etisalat under the name Hassantuk Homes was responsible for monitoring fires and smoke alarms within private homes. 

 

More on Hassantuk Service

As depicted by the very name of the service, Hassantuk is a program dedicated to the safety and security of every person in the country. Inspired by the UAE national anthem, it rings of security and protection, lying right to its meaning that is “to secure and protect you.” 

This cutting edge property and infrastructure safety solution is designed to protect lives and diminish financial losses caused by fires and other emergency disasters. The program efficiently runs through the Alarm Receiving Centre (ARC) operators. 

These work efficiently to check how genuine an alarm is personally. The operator’s efficiency is quite remarkable and manages to identify if an alarm is fake or real within 120 seconds.

These short assessments ensure that the alarms are genuine. In perfect working condition ie, they are very well capable of responding well under fire or any other life-threatening event. 

Once the verification process is complete, the alarm report goes back to the emergency service. There this alarm is provided with situational intelligence, which serves as a support to their Gold, Silver, or Bronze levels of command. This exponentially makes their response more effective and inadvertently ensures a safer and smarter city.

 

How do these alarms work?

These alarms are designed to trigger at various situations, such as in cases of fires and gas detection along with within Elevator Systems and Water Tank Level Meters. Additionally, they suitably work well within Building management systems and security systems. 

Apart from that, the fire and safety alarms fitted at connected buildings serve as Receiving Alarms throughout the year, working alongside the maintenance alarms fitted within the systems of the building. 

These Receiving Alarms are designed to produce excellent results based on the use of Smart Technology. Furthermore, these alarms are very well built to respond to emergency and maintenance events. 

With this, Hassantuk fervently supports the MOI vision of having the UAE as one of the most secure countries worldwide. Additionally, the Hassantuk program pays specific heed to flexibility. 

Its branches to connect with millions of devices and is structurally scalable. Over time, the program has managed to expand and add over various other alarms systems as well such as:

  1. Building management systems 
  2. Health receiving alarms 
  3. Aircraft alerts 
  4. Intruder detection 
  5. Personal attack alarms 
  6. CCTV streams

What led to Hassantuk?

Fire and emergency incidents are harmful, leaving substantial and financial losses. Additionally, these incidents tend to leave a lasting and emotional impact on people. Such causes are what led to the development of the Hassantuk program. 

One of the two main incidents that led to this program was the death of eight members of the Emirati family in October 2018. The cause of death was a villa fire in Bani Yas, Abu Dhabi. 

Similarly, another such incident was the death of seven children within their villa in Rol Dhadna, Fujairah. The event took place in January 2018, with the cause of death being suffocation in a fire. 

It was after this unfortunate incident that His Highness Sheikh Mohammad Bin Rashid Al Maktoum decided to take action. He, the Ruler of Dubai, requested for a centralized fire alarm to the Civil Defense System.
